Asphalt high-speed shearing device with constant temperature and weighing functions
Technical Field
The utility model relates to the field of asphalt preparation, in particular to an asphalt high-speed shearing device with constant temperature and weighing functions.
Background
When the matrix asphalt is used for road engineering, the pavement is often damaged due to the influence of factors such as environment and load. Thus, modified asphalt is often required to improve certain road performance properties of asphalt pavement, such as high temperature resistance, low temperature crack resistance, and water stability, in consideration of specific construction conditions. Different modification methods are selected for different modifiers, and a more common method for modifying asphalt is a high-speed shearing method. And (3) putting the asphalt raw material and the modifier into a shearing machine, and uniformly shearing and mixing at a high speed to obtain the modified asphalt. At present, in the actual construction process, asphalt raw materials are generally transported to a shearing machine through equipment such as a mixer truck, the weight of the input asphalt raw materials is inconvenient to accurately weigh, the weight of the asphalt raw materials can only be estimated approximately, and then a modifier with corresponding amount is doped in the shearing machine, so that the ratio of the asphalt raw materials to the modifier is not accurate enough, and the quality of the prepared modified asphalt is affected.

Detailed Description
The utility model is further described in connection with the following detailed description in order to make the technical means, the creation characteristics, the achievement of the purpose and the effect of the utility model easy to understand.
As shown in fig. 1-2, the asphalt high-speed shearing device with constant temperature and weighing functions comprises a base 1, wherein a shearing tank 8 is arranged on one side of the top surface of the base 1, a support 2 is fixedly arranged on the other side of the top surface of the base, the upper end of the support 2 extends to the upper part of the shearing tank 8, a motor 5 positioned above the shearing tank 8 is arranged on the bottom surface of the upper end of the support 2, a rotating shaft 6 is connected at the bottom end of the motor 5 in a transmission manner, and a shearing head 7 is fixedly arranged at the bottom end of the rotating shaft 6; the shearing tank 8 comprises an outer tank body 81 and an inner tank body 82, the inner tank body 82 is movably inserted into the outer tank body 81, and a weighing device 16 supported at the bottom of the inner tank body 82 is fixedly arranged at the bottom end of the inner tank body 81.
The bottom surface of base 1 is installed a plurality of gyro wheels 11 and a plurality of hydraulic telescoping leg 12, the bottom fixed mounting of hydraulic telescoping leg 12 has supporting pad 13, and the setting of gyro wheel 11 makes things convenient for this pitch high-speed shearing mechanism's whole removal, when the device moved the destination point, can drive the extension of hydraulic telescoping leg 12 for supporting pad 13 supports in ground, thereby wholly fixes the device.
The top fixed mounting of support 2 has the hydraulic telescoping column 3 of vertical decurrent, motor 5 fixed mounting in the bottom of hydraulic telescoping column 3, the flexible height that comes adjusting motor 5 and shearing head 7 of accessible hydraulic telescoping column 3 to conveniently add pitch to shearing jar 8.
The top surface fixed mounting of base 1 has mounting panel 9, the both sides of shearing jar 8 lower extreme pass through the connecting axle with mounting panel 9 swing joint, the bottom surface movable mounting of the opposite side of shearing jar 8 has hydraulic telescoping shaft 10, hydraulic telescoping shaft 10's bottom surface swing joint in the top surface of base 1, after modified asphalt preparation is accomplished, can drive hydraulic telescoping shaft 10 extension to make shearing jar 8 begin the slope, the modified asphalt of its inside of pouring gradually, thereby be convenient for the unloading of modified asphalt.
The annular groove 14 is arranged on the inner side wall of the inner tank 82, the electric heater 15 is arranged in the annular groove 14, and the electric heater 15 can heat the interior of the shearing tank 8 when shearing asphalt, so that the interior of the shearing tank is kept at a certain temperature, asphalt is prevented from drying, and meanwhile, the mixing efficiency of asphalt raw materials and the modifier can be improved through heating, so that the preparation efficiency of modified asphalt is improved.
The top edge of the outer tank 81 is fixedly provided with a limiting ring 17, the bottom surface of the inner ring of the limiting ring 17 is movably abutted with the top end of the inner tank 82, and the limiting ring 17 can limit the inner tank 82 to prevent the inner tank 82 from sliding outwards and falling off.
The lower extreme fixed mounting of hydraulic telescoping column 3 has heat preservation lid 4, and heat preservation lid 4 can be sealed the filling opening of shearing jar 8 at equipment during operation to play the heat preservation effect, reduce the waste of heat dissipation simultaneously.
Specifically, when the device is used, firstly, the asphalt raw material is poured and conveyed into the inner tank 82, the weighing device 16 detects the weight of the added asphalt raw material, the detected weight value is displayed on a display screen connected with the external device, and a worker adds a corresponding amount of modifier according to the weight of the added asphalt and the formula ratio; then the motor 5, the rotating shaft 6 and the shearing head 7 are driven by the hydraulic telescopic column 3 to integrally descend until the shearing head 7 is inserted into asphalt in the inner tank 82, the heat preservation cover 4 is closed on a filling opening of the shearing tank 8 at the moment to seal the shearing tank 8, then the motor 5 and the electric heater 15 are started, the motor 5 drives the shearing head 7 to rotate at a high speed through the rotating shaft 6 to uniformly shear and mix asphalt raw materials and a modifier, the electric heater 15 heats the interior of the shearing tank 8, so that the interior of the shearing tank is kept at a certain temperature to prevent asphalt from drying, and meanwhile, the mixing efficiency of the asphalt raw materials and the modifier can be improved through heating, so that the preparation efficiency of modified asphalt is improved; after the preparation is finished, the motor 5 and the electric heater 15 are stopped, meanwhile, the hydraulic telescopic column 3 drives the shearing head 7 to reset upwards, and then the hydraulic telescopic shaft 10 can be driven to extend, so that the shearing tank 8 begins to incline and the modified asphalt in the shearing tank is gradually poured out, and the modified asphalt is convenient to discharge.
